Apologies to those who receive multiple copies of this announcement Dear Colleagues, This is the Second Announcement of the Twentieth Workshop on the Mathematical Foundations of Programming Semantics and a Call for Participation at the meeting. MFPS 20 will be held on the campus of Carnegie Mellon University from May 23 through May 26 of this year. The meeting will be co-located with the Annual Meeting of the Association of Symbolic Logic, which will take place at CMU from May 19 through midday, May 23. MFPS 20 will feature invited lectures by: o Christel Baier (Bonn) o Radha Jagadeesan (DePaul) o Pat Lincoln (SRI) o Luke Ong (Oxford) o Dana Scott (CMU) o Alex Simpson (Edinbrgh) Each invited talk will have an accompanying special session focusing on the topic of the plenary talk, and featuring talks by a number of leading researchers in the area. Noting that this is the 20th anniversary of MFPS, we are planning a panel discussion for one evening of the meeting. Details about this will be forthcoming later. MFPS 20 is collaborating with ASL to encourage participants to attend both meetings. In particular, participants at MFPS 20 will have access to the ASL meetings on Saturday, May 22. A link the to the ASL meeting information is accessible on the MFPS Home Page. MFPS is organized by Achim Jung (Birmingham), Stephen Brookes (CMU), Catherine Meadows (NRL), Michael Mislove (Tulane) and Prakash Panangaden (McGill).
